• 締切済み

IIS5.0でchmファイルを公開する方法

Win2k/SP2上でIIS5.0を使ってWebサーバを建てています。 クライアントブラウザ上でchmファイル(いわゆるヘルプ)を参照できるようにしたいのですが、ただ単にリンクを張っただけではブラウズさせる事ができないようです。 具体的には、リンクをクリックするとアプリケーションのダウンロードのダイアログが出て来て、サーバ上で開くか、ダウンロードするか選択を求められてしまいます。 これを常にサーバ上で実行し、クライアントで表示させることはできないでしょうか。

noname#4545
noname#4545

みんなの回答

回答No.1

サクサクっと検索してみましたが・・・判らないっす。 http://www.keyworks.net/keytools.htm コレで一旦HTMLに逆コンパイルしてはどうですか?

参考URL:
http://www.keyworks.net/keytools.htm

関連するQ&A

  • chmファイルがアプリケーションから開けない。

    CHMファイルがエラーになる。 ある特定のアプリケーションからヘルプを開こうとすると エラーになります。 その特定のアプリケーションとは JWW(CADソフト)と 十進化BASICです。 F1キーを押しても 同様エラーになります。 ヘルプファイルは 各々 JW_cad.chm BASIC.chmなのですが JWWをひらいていても そうでなくても 単独でなら JW_cad.chm を開くことはできますし BASIC.chmについても 同様です。 いろいろ試した結果 MSCONFIGのサービスの項目の print spoolerのサービスを 停止すると どちらのソフトからも ヘルプファイルを開けるようになります。 ちなみに OSは win xp Home sp2です。 purint spoolerのサービスを 停止したままでは 印刷が かけられないので 一時しのぎで クイック起動バー に ヘルプファイルのショートカットをおいて使っていますが 原因と 対処法が分かる方が いたら 教えていただければ ありがたいです。

  • 「ファイルのダウンロード」のダイアログを出さない方法

     HTMLファイルから「*.chm」(HTMLヘルプ形式)や「*.exe」などの実行ファイルを呼び出すと「ファイルのダウンロード」のダイアログが出て「ファイルによってはコンピュータに問題を起こす可能性があります…」と表示され「開く」「保存」…を選択する必要があります。  下はHTMLのプログラムの一例です。 〔例〕  <a href="example.chm">ヘルプ</a>  「□この種類のファイルであれば常に警告する」が選択無効(影表示)になっており、常に「ファイルのダウンロード」のダイアログが表示されます。  上の[例]でスクリーンに表示される[ヘルプ]をクリックすることで[example.chm]を開きたいのです。また、「*.exe」ファイルについても、選択ダイアログを表示せずに指定のファイルを実行したいのですが…方法を教えてください。  よろしくお願いします。

    • ベストアンサー
    • HTML
  • IISの機能について

    教えてください。 Windows(2000)のサーバ←→クライアント形式において、 クライアントからIEを起動してサーバ側にあるHTMLファイルを 参照する場合は、サーバにIISの設定(仮想フォルダ)は必須と考えますが、 IISを使用しないで上記参照を可能にすることは可能でしょうか? ※疑心暗鬼ながらIISを入れるしか方法はないと回答頂けることを  期待して質問しております。 宜しくお願いします。 IIS

  • IIS6.0(windowsServer2003)はIIS5.0(windos2000Server)より性能が下?

    IIS5.0もしくはWindowsXP(IIS5.1)で 開発した照会系ASPを表示させると一瞬で結果が 返って来るのに IIS6.0ではすごく時間がかかります。 WindowsServer2003上で自分のアドレスを 指定すればすぐに結果は返ってきます。 しかし同じネットワーク上の クライアントからそのサイトを表示すると とても遅いです。 ブラウザはサーバーもクライアントもIE6.0 SP2 クライアントから同じく同ネットワーク上の Windows2000Serverに同じASPファイルを置いて 動作させると一瞬で返って来ます。 何が問題なのでしょうか? とても困っています。どなたか助けてください。 よろしくお願いします。

  • Tomcat と IIS の連携がとれません。

    こちらの板にははじめてご質問させていただきます。どうぞよろしくお願いします。 Windows2000ServerにJDK1.3.1とTomcat3.2.3をインストールしたのですが、 http://localhost/examples/jsp/index.html を開こうとしたところ、エラーのダイアログが表示されてしまいます。 以下はその内容です。 >[inetinfo.exe - アプリケーションエラー] >"0x10003d90"の命令が"0x10003d90"のメモリを参照しました。メモリが"read"になることはできませんでした。 ・・・これはいったいどうしたことなのでしょうか? ちなみに、IISを経過せずに8080ポートから直接Tomcatをたたいてやれば表示できています。 こちらの環境は OS:Windows 2000 Server SP2 Web:IIS5.0 どうかよろしくご指導ください。

  • IISでCGIを動かすには?

    NT4.0にIISでwebサーバを立ちあげています。 ローカルなネットワークではありますが、クライアントからスクリプトを 実行させると「表示できません」というエラーになります。 また、サーバマシンのブラウザで表示させると、CGIスクリプトがそのまま 表示されてしまいます。 .cgiのMIMEタイプの設定がうまくできていないのでしょうか? レジストリをいじってみたのですが、よく分かりませんでした。 お分かりになる方、ぜひ教えてください。よろしくお願いいたします。

  • IISの設定について

    IISより仮想ディレクトリを設定し、仮想ディレクトリ内で持っているHTMLファイルを参照しようと思うのですが、500エラーとなりうまくファイルを参照することができないため困っております。 仮想ディレクトリは、IISが立っているサーバとは別のサーバの共有フォルダを参照しております。 また、IISが立っているサーバ、参照先となる別のサーバは、WORKGROUPとなっております。 権限によるエラーでは?と思っているのですが、どなたか解決方法をご教授頂けないでしょうか。 よろしくお願い致します。 ブラウザでテストした時のURL http://reffolder/index.html ※reffolderは仮想ディレクトリとなります。

  • Windows IISについて

    Tomcatでアプリケーション・サーバーを設定しています。 Windowsシステムで、HTTPに乗せてデータ送受信するはIISが根柢で機能しているのですか? また、Tomcatを設定しなくてもIISだけでアプリケーション・サーバーを構築できますか? クライアント版Windowsを使用しているときにTomcatで設定すれば良いのですか? 基本的な質問で申し訳ございませんが、宜しくお願い致します。

  • IISの設定について。

    IISの設定について。 WindowsXP、ASP.NET(C#)環境です。 WEBアプリをリリースしようと思い、「WEBアプリケーションの配布」でコンパイルしたものを サーバに置いて、それを仮想ディレクトリから参照しました。 クライアントから見ることは出来るのですが、Windowsファイアウォールを有効にすると、途端に 見られなくなってしまいます。 ファイアウォールの例外に、インターネット接続は設定してあります。 しかし、社内LAN内にあるPCですので、おそらくイントラネットとして接続しているから、 弾かれているのかな…と思います。 Windowsファイアウォールを有効にしたまま、イントラネットで繋がっているPCで、 サーバのWEBアプリを参照するにはどうしたらいいのでしょうか?

  • IISが落ちた場合の動きについて

    IISが落ちた場合の動きについて OS:Windows Server 2003 R2 Standard Edition SP2 用途:社内向けWebサーバ 質問1 IIS上で稼動する動的なWebサイトが落ちた場合、 ワーカープロセスのリサイクリング機能によって、 ワーカープロセスが自動再起動し、 ユーザーは処理を継続できるのでしょうか? それともWebブラウザでページを表示できなくなるのでしょうか? 質問2 IISのサービス自体が落ちた場合、 IISのサービスは自動的に再起動しないと考えて良いでしょうか? Webブラウザでページを表示できなくなるのでしょうか? サービス監視バッチ等を実行し、IISのサービスが動いているかどうかを、 監視すべきでしょうか? よろしくお願いします。